Vinyasa Yoga

Vinyasa

Vinyasa literally translates as nays - put or place, vi - in a special way. Vinyasa yoga is typically a challenging yoga practice of linking poses in a special way.

Reclining Hero Pose (Supta Virasana) In Sanskrit, ‘supta’ = ‘reclined’ and ‘vira’ = ‘hero’. Hence the name Supta Virasana or Reclined Hero Pose. A variation of the base yoga pose Virasana (Hero Pose), where the torso is in a backbend while resting the head down on the floor. This is the traditional Hatha Yoga Pose while the same yoga pose in Ashtanga Yoga is called Paryankasana (Couch Pose). The practice of this pose Supta Virasana which is categorized under intermediate level requires strong and flexible lower back. Reclining Hero Pose is considered a base pose as reclining hero pose variations can be derived from this pose.

Tree posture, known as Vrikshasana in Sanskrit, is an excellent posture for everyone practicing yoga – from beginners to advanced practitioners. Regular practice of vrikshasana will help to build strength and stabilise the ankle joint, help strengthen and charge the core, and improve the practitioners balance. Spirituality and Science Spirituality and Science is seen by many as two separate things. What we normally call Science is that which we can measure, see and prove. From that perspective, Spirit is perhaps the last thing to be found in any microscope. Both science and spirituality are the search for truth. Science searches the truth of the physical world. Spirituality searches the truth of the consciousness and its relation to the physical world. Vancouver yoga teacher Eoin Finn is a yogi, surfer, blissologist, and world traveler. He is known for his enthusiasm, passion for life, and his deep commitment to make the world a more happy, healthy, loving, and positive place. In 2002 he helped conceive the Camp Moomba Yogathon, an annual event that raises money for Camp Moomba, an organization that provides children impacted by HIV/AIDS with an unforgettable summer camp experience.

Stephanie Keach is one of today's inspiring and authentic voices in Yoga. With an uncanny ability to combine intensity with playfulness, unflinching awareness with deep compassion and humor, Stephanie blends elements of Vinyasa Flow, Ashtanga, Core Strengthening, Zen Buddhism, and ecstatic chanting into her classes, creating an experience and teaching style that is uniquely her own. After living and practicing in Southern California with some of yoga's best teachers, she and her husband Sunny moved to Asheville, NC to raise their family. Together they created the Asheville Yoga Center, where Stephanie teaches weekly classes as well as offering her highly-regarded Teacher Training Programs.
